聊聊比特币和客户端钱包的那些事儿

最近身边的小伙伴们都在炒比特币,我发现大家对比特币钱包的兴趣也越来越浓厚。这种情况让我想起了我第一次接触比特币的时候,哇,那个时候我对钱包的理解基本上是个空白。不过没关系,这就像你家旁边新开了一家火锅店,你得先去尝尝,这样才能知道味道如何嘛!

所以,今天我就想聊聊比特币客户端钱包提现需要用到的编程语言,听起来有点技术吧?其实不复杂,我们可以用聊天的方式,一个步骤一个步骤来,搞懂这其中的门道。

比特币钱包的基本概念

先说点背景。比特币钱包其实就是一个用来存储、发送和接收比特币的工具。可以是软件形式,也可以是硬件形式。当你想提现时,就是要把你的比特币从你的钱包转到你可以用的账户里,比如银行账户、交易所账户等等。简单吧?

说到这里,可能有朋友会问:“提现的时候,我需要做些啥?”其实很简单,你只需在钱包软件里输入目标地址和提现金额,程序会帮你完成其余的。但这背后,肯定有不少编程语言在默默服务呢。

比特币钱包能用什么语言开发?

首先,开发比特币客户端钱包的主流语言有C 、Python、Java和JavaScript等。各位技术好手应该知道,不同的语言往往适合不同的玩法。就拿C 来举个例子,这是比特币的核心代码使用的语言,性能强劲且效率高,最适合处理大规模数据和交易量。那如果你想自己动手开发一个比特币钱包,C 绝对是个不二选择。

Python则相对简单,有很多开发者喜欢用它来写小工具或是快速原型开发。比如,如果你需要做一些简单的功能,比如查询余额或是发起小额交易,Python的方式就显得格外轻松。

至于Java和JavaScript,它们也各有各的优势。Java的跨平台能力使得它在客户端开发中非常受欢迎,很多安卓应用都用Java。而JavaScript由于跟前端的紧密关系,很多钱包会用它来搭建网页应用,这样用户使用起来也比较顺手。

提现流程背后的技术支持

听起来是不是挺有意思的?不过单单是语言还不够,我们还得了解一下提现的具体流程。比如,当你在钱包里发起提现请求后,实际上是先把这笔交易打包成一个区块,然后通过网络广播给全网的矿工。支持这些过程的不仅是编程语言,还有区块链的底层技术。

这个过程就像是你在超市买东西,结账的时候把物品放到收银台,收银员帮你扫描商品并处理付款。一旦完成,这笔交易就会被记录在超市的系统中,所有人都可以看到有你买过这个东西。比特币也是如此,每笔交易都会被记录在区块链上。这个过程快速而透明,而且也保证了安全性。

如何选择合适的语言?

那么,对于初学者来说,如何选择合适的语言呢?我觉得,学习一门编程语言最重要的就是要有兴趣,并且能找到实践的机会。如果你是个对数据结构和算法有浓厚兴趣的人,那C 会给你提供更大的挑战和乐趣;如果你想快速见到成果,可以从Python入手,它的语法简单易懂,适合新手。

要知道,掌握一种编程语言,最直接的好处就是你能自己动手去建立一个属于自己的比特币钱包,完成提现操作。这个过程中,不仅能学到技术,更能体会到成就感。就像我第一次写代码的时候,呵呵,那个感觉真的好棒,每当看到自己写的程序能跑起来,简直就像发现了新大陆一样。

个人经验分享

这里我想分享一个我朋友的故事。他是个对编程一点都不懂的普通上班族,某天他突然看到比特币涨得飞起,心里很是心动。于是他决定学习如何提现比特币,但他面对各种编程语言感到一头雾水。其实他只需要找个简单易懂的Python教程,按照步骤来,慢慢就能掌握。

经过几周的学习,他成功用Python写了一个小程序,能够自动查询他的比特币余额,并且实现简单的提现功能。从那时起,他就能随时掌握自己的钱包,省去了很多去交易所繁琐的步骤。他感叹:“这感觉真不错,以后我可以买自己喜欢的东西了!”

所以,学习编程并不是什么遥不可及的事情,它反而能带给我们全新的视野。当你理解了提现背后的技术,或者能自己开发小工具时,生活也变得更加方便。

总结一下,应该注意哪些点?

最后,提现的时候,除了语言和技术外,我们还得关注安全性。用比特币钱包,永远要设立强密码、启用双重认证,不要轻信陌生人的交易请求。你可不希望自己的财富在一瞬间化为乌有,对吧?

那么,今天的分享就到这里啦!希望无论你是对比特币感兴趣的新手,还是想深度了解客户端钱包的同学,都能从这篇文章中提高自己的认知!下一次当你提现的时候,别忘了想想这篇文章哦!

如果你还有其他问题,欢迎随时跟我交流哦!看看今天的比特币涨幅,哈哈,感觉又要开始一场新的投资旅程了!